text: Acacia forsythii, commonly known as Warrumbungle Range wattle, is a shrub belonging to the genus Acacia and the subgenus Phyllodineae that is native to parts of eastern Australia. The shrub typically grows to a height of 1.5 to 4 m and has an erect to spreading habit and has glabrous reddish coloured branchlets.
